I figured I'd go ahead and hang a cheap USB webcam (Logitech, 1080p, about 1 year old) off my BI PC so I can watch the room where it's located. But I'm getting a strange behavior with it where any time I restart BI this camera's feed it shows the dreaded 'No Signal' gray screen. Eventually - like after about 10 minutes? - it will start working. This is a very consistent behavior.

Starting the 'camera' app on WIndows 10 gives a video signal immediately and with no problems. So what's BI doing differently and is there anything I can do to help coax this thing to show up immediately?

(Have tried with hardware-accelerated decoding both on and off - no difference).

So, for what it's worth, it was an audio issue. For my use I just turned off audio for the camera but presumably if I'd taken the time to track down whatever drivers were needed it would have solved it as well. I guess BI keeps trying for like 10 minutes to figure out if there's audio available before showing video standalone.
